#e17333 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e17333 is composed of 88.2% red, 45.1% green and 20%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 48.9% magenta, 77.3%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 22.1 degrees, a saturation of 74.4% and a lightness of 54.1%. #e17333 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ffe666 with #c30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6633.

#e17333 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e17333 has RGB values of R:225, G:115, B:51 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.49, Y:0.77, K:0.12. Its decimal value is 14775091.
